Output 66c603e12c36fd97c14879afdb4a82cf6877612776042bd8cd170c12fbc3927b:0

value
19648682
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3a82ed513138d2d74ce420c544ad1d3c166faa35 OP_EQUALVERIFY OP_CHECKSIG
address
16LP36WbYfx4km7UeUV8XghywZ5pXo3oAq
transaction
66c603e12c36fd97c14879afdb4a82cf6877612776042bd8cd170c12fbc3927b
spent
true